Tarakan Island in North Kalimantan is home to various natural wonders that remain little known. Located at the northern tip of Kalimantan, Tarakan boasts tranquil natural attractions and diverse tourism options ideal for vacation time.
From serene beaches to refreshing waterfalls, here are the 10 best Tourist Destinations in Tarakan that you should visit.
1. Karungan Waterfall
Karungan Waterfall is a popular natural destination in Tarakan. Located in Karungan, Mamburungan, East Tarakan, it is only about 12 kilometers from the city center, approximately a 25-minute drive.
With an entrance fee of Rp3,000, visitors can enjoy the clear, refreshing water and the cool atmosphere that rejuvenates the mind. Visit during the dry season for the best experience.
2. Tanjung Pasir’s Single Tree
Tanjung Pasir’s Single Tree offers the beauty of a vast grass field with an iconic single large tree in the center.
Located in East Tarakan, this spot is a favorite for photography due to its unique natural charm. Despite its simplicity, the large tree becomes the main attraction and an aesthetic photo spot.
3. Tanjung Pasir Cliff
Located not far from the Single Tree, Tanjung Pasir Cliff presents a stunning panorama of ivory-white rock cliffs. This location is perfect for taking photos and enjoying the natural scenery.
It is about a 34-minute drive from Tarakan City center, making it easily accessible for tourists wanting to explore nature’s beauty.
4. Binalatung Beach
Binalatung Beach is the perfect destination for those who want to enjoy a vacation filled with water activities.
Located on Jalan Ringroad Binalatung, Pantai Amal, East Tarakan, this beach offers activities such as swimming, playing on the flying fox, and riding ATVs.
With an entrance fee of only Rp5,000, visitors can relax on the well-maintained beach and enjoy the stunning sunset.
5. Berlabuh Park
Berlabuh Park is a favorite spot in Tarakan, offering beautiful sea views. Unlike typical parks, Berlabuh Park features a cool atmosphere with a vast ocean panorama.
It is popular from late afternoon to evening, where visitors can enjoy snacks while gazing at the calm sea. Best of all, entry to this park is free.
6. Tanah Kuning Beach
Stretching for about 1 kilometer on the eastern side of Tarakan, Tanah Kuning Beach offers a peaceful atmosphere with soft white sand and calm waves. It is ideal for those seeking tranquility and a refreshing escape with beautiful ocean views.
7. Tanjung Batu Beach
Tanjung Batu Beach boasts exotic views with white sand surrounded by coral rocks and lush green trees. Its cool location and gentle waves make it perfect for relaxation. This beach is popular among local tourists looking for a serene natural setting.
8. Baitul Izzah Islamic Center
Located in the center of Tarakan City, the Baitul Izzah Islamic Center is an iconic attraction. Established in 2012, this religious study center features a grand mosque with three large domes and towering minarets.
The Islamic Center serves not only as a place of worship but also as an important city landmark, showcasing beautiful architecture and a serene spiritual atmosphere.
9. Tarakan Mangrove Forest
Known as the Mangrove and Bekantan Conservation Area (KKMD), this forest covers 22 hectares and was established in 2001.
It is home to the protected proboscis monkey and offers wooden walkways for visitors to explore the beauty of the mangrove forest. This site is an excellent choice for educational and nature-based recreation.
10. Roemah Boendar Museum
Roemah Boendar Museum is a historical witness to Tarakan’s past. Built during the Dutch colonial era, this circular-shaped museum houses various artifacts from the Dutch occupation and the Japanese era.
